Forte Capital LLC ADV reduced its holdings in Cisco Systems, Inc. (NASDAQ:CSCO – Free Report) by 2.0% in the fourth qu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 65,199 shares of the network equipment provider’s stock after selling 1,329 shares during the period. Forte Capital LLC ADV’s holdings in Cisco Systems were worth $3,860,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ities & Exchange Commission.

Cisco Systems Stock Down 0.3 %
Shares of Cisco Systems stock opened at $64.67 on Friday. The firm’s 50 day moving average price is $60.55 and its 200-day moving average price is $56.01. The company has a quick ratio of 0.79, a current ratio of 0.87 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.43. Cisco Systems, Inc. has a 52-week low of $44.50 and a 52-week high of $66.50. The company has a market cap of $257.57 billion, a P/E ratio of 28.24, a PEG ratio of 4.16 and a beta of 0.84.
Cisco Systems announced that its Board of Directors has approved a stock repurchase plan on Wednesday, February 12th that allows the company to buyback $15.00 billion in shares. This buyback authorization allows the network equipment provider to purchase up to 6% of its stock through open market purchases. Stock buyback plans are generally an indication that the company’s management believes its stock is undervalued.
Cisco Systems Increases Dividend
The business also recently announced a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, April 23rd. Shareholders of record on Thursday, April 3rd will be given a dividend of $0.41 per share. This represents a $1.64 annualized dividend and a yield of 2.54%. The ex-dividend date is Thursday, April 3rd. This is an increase from Cisco Systems’s previous quarterly dividend of $0.40. Cisco Systems’s payout ratio is currently 69.87%.

About Cisco Systems
Cisco Systems, Inc designs, manufactures, and sells Internet Protocol based networking and other products related to the communications and information technology industry in the Americas, Europe, the Middle East, Africa, the Asia Pacific, Japan, and China. The company also offers switching portfolio encompasses campus switching as well as data center switching; enterprise routing portfolio interconnects public and private wireline and mobile networks, delivering highly secure, and reliable connectivity to campus, data center and branch networks; wireless products include wireless access points and controllers; and compute portfolio including the cisco unified computing system, hyperflex, and software management capabilities, which combine computing, networking, and storage infrastructure management and virtualization.
